Brevard County is not one “market.” It’s a collection of distinct communities across the Florida Space Coast—each with its own feel, commute patterns, home styles, and lifestyle advantages. The “best place to live” depends on what you value most: schools, beaches, walkability, golf, newer construction, affordability, or proximity to employers like NASA and the Space Force.

Best Places to Live by Lifestyle
Family-Friendly Neighborhoods
Often focused on neighborhood feel, parks, schools, and day-to-day convenience. Great for buyers who want stability and community.
Beach Town Living
Beachside communities offer ocean access, coastal vibes, and outdoor lifestyle—often with a different price profile and housing stock.
Golf and Club Communities
Golf course neighborhoods range from active club lifestyles to quiet, scenic living near fairways.
Waterfront Lifestyle
River, canal, and lagoon-front properties can offer boating access and views. Availability varies widely by area.
Gated Communities
Gated neighborhoods can offer privacy, amenities, and controlled access. Options vary from luxury to mid-range.
Affordable Options
Brevard has areas where buyers can still find strong value. The “best” affordable area depends on commute and home type.
New Construction
New builds are concentrated in certain corridors and master-planned areas. Great for buyers who want modern layouts and finishes.
Condos and Low-Maintenance Living
Ideal for snowbirds, retirees, and busy professionals who want a “lock-and-leave” lifestyle.
Homes With Pools
Pool homes are popular in Brevard. The best areas depend on home age, HOA rules, and typical lot sizes.
